The title "In/Spectre" is the official English name for the series' anime and manga adaptations. However, the more accurate translation of the Japanese title, , is often used within Japan to refer to the original novel series. The "Spectre" in the title refers to the ghostly apparitions and supernatural entities that populate the story's world. Thus, "In/Spectre" aptly describes the protagonists' role: they live and operate within the realm of specters.

In/Spectre , known in Japan as , is a celebrated supernatural mystery franchise that began as a novel written by Kyo Shirodaira in 2011. The series quickly gained acclaim, winning the 12th Japan's Mystery Writers’ Award in 2012. Its success led to a popular manga adaptation illustrated by Chasiba Katase, which has been serialized since April 2015 and boasts over 23 collected volumes.
